Virtual Data Room Software creates a secure, online space for upload, storage and management of time-sensitive documents. Common uses include helping with due diligence for M&A capital raises, audits, and tenders. VDRs are a useful tool for companies working in the technology and life science sectors. They are used to store research results including clinical trial data and other confidential information.

You should look beyond the list of features and capabilities provided by a vendor to find the VDR that is best suited to your needs. It is recommended to pick a company that has been in business for a long time and has built up a solid base of reliable evaluations.

Look for a simple, user-friendly interface that allows you to upload and find files. It’s advantageous to know if the VDR supports multiple languages, offers a wide range of formats for files and comes with several collaboration features.

Be sure that the VDR you choose comes with comprehensive security features. Ideally, it should offer two-factor verification and provide password protection as well as IP address-based access restrictions. It should also permit granular sharing and document watermarking. Furthermore, it should offer advanced reporting that allows you to view detailed details of activity, down to individual views and downloads.

Find look for a VDR which allows you to modify the appearance and function of its interface to match your brand. FileCloud, for example lets you add your company logo to the email and login templates and also set permissions on the partner account.
